Taming the Web: Strategies for Removing and Controlling Your Digital History
The online world we inhabit produces a vast trail of our behaviors. This history can be a valuable resource, but it also poses threats. Fortunately, there are methods you can implement to control your digital legacy.
- Initially, execute a comprehensive assessment of your online accounts. This involves identifying all the services where you maintain an profile.
- After that, review your settings on each service. Boost your credentials and turn on two-factor verification wherever possible.
- In conclusion, explore tools and services that can help you in removing your digital history.
Remember that completely erasing your online history can be difficult, but taking steps to control it is crucial for preserving your privacy and safety.

Vanishing From the Digital World
In today's interconnected world, the ability to conceal yourself online has become increasingly relevant. Whether you're seeking a fresh start, protecting your privacy, or simply wanting to minimize your digital footprint, the process of online disappearance requires careful planning and execution.
First and foremost, it's essential to execute a comprehensive audit of your online activity. Identify all accounts you have created, including social media platforms, inboxes, forums, and any other websites where you engage.
- After you've identified your online markers, it's time to begin the procedure of removal. Carefully review each platform's guidelines regarding account termination.
- Bear in mind that fully removing your data may not always be achievable.
Alternatively, consider creating new online identities. Choose unique usernames and email addresses, and limit the amount of personal information you reveal.
